The university’s official mascot is Roomie the Lion, and the sports teams go by the name Lions. The teams participate in the National Collegiate Athletic Association Division I in the Southland Conference. They wear the official colors of purple and green.
Southeastern Louisiana University is found in Hammond, Louisiana. Hammond is a town not particularly near any major cities. The school is a public institution. Students can earn degrees up to and including the Master's degree at Southeastern Louisiana University.
The school is known for its programs in business and management.
Admission to Southeastern Louisiana University is not automatic; not everyone who applies gets in.
The school has a tenure system for senior faculty.
Students numbered 16,054 in 2005 at Southeastern Louisiana University.
A lot of students at the school attend part-time. Southeastern Louisiana University values student athletics, and belongs to the Southland Conference.
The school is a relative bargain, with lower tuition and fees than most schools offering similar degrees.

Acceptances:
| Group | Applicants | Accepted | Percent Accepted | Enrolled | Percent of Accepted Enrolled |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Total | 4,354 | 2,650 | 61% | 2,277 | 86% |
| Men | 1,693 | 1,048 | 62% | 893 | 85% |
| Women | 2,653 | 1,599 | 60% | 1,382 | 86% |
Standardized Test Scores:
| Test | 25th Percentile | 75th Percetile |
|---|---|---|
| ACT Verbal | 19 | 24 |
| ACT Math | 17 | 22 |
| ACT Composite | 18 | 22 |

Expenses and Financial Aid:
| Expense | Amount |
|---|---|
| In-state tuition and fees | $ 3,341 |
| Out-of-state tuition and fees | $ 8,669 |
| Room and board | $ 5,574 |
| Room charge | $ 3,150 |
| Board (meal plan) charge | $ 2,030 |
| Books and supplies | $ 1,000 |
| Other expenses | $ 2,480 |
